Joe Burrow

Joe Burrow Rushing Yards
Player Prop Week 8

Cleveland Browns vs Cincinnati Bengals

 
 
 
Joe Burrow Rushing Yards Prop is currently Over/Under 15.5 (-106/-129).

The money has been on the Over as it opened 14.5 @ -115 before it was bet up to 15.5 @ -106.
F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E OVER:
  • The Bengals are a 3.5-point favorite in this week's contest, indicating a rushing game script.
  • The Cincinnati Bengals have called the 4th-most plays in the NFL this year, totaling a whopping 64.6 plays per game.
  • THE BLITZ projects Joe Burrow to be a much bigger part of his team's running game this week (13.4% projected Carry Share) than he has been this year (5.1% in games he has played).
  • Joe Burrow has rushed for quite a few more yards per game (18.0) this season than he did last season (6.0).
  • Joe Burrow's running efficiency has gotten better this season, totaling 5.66 yards-per-carry vs a measly 3.53 figure last season.

  • FACTORS THAT FAVOR THE UNDER:
  • THE BLITZ projects the Cincinnati Bengals as the least run-centric offense on the slate this week with a 37.1% run rate, based on their underlying tendencies and matchup dynamics.
  • THE BLITZ projects this game to see the lowest volume of plays run out of all the games this week at 126.8 plays, accounting for the tendencies of each team and game dynamics.
  • The weather forecast calls for 4-mph wind in this game. Low wind usually means increased pass volume, increased TD potential, and increased passing effectiveness.
  • THE BLITZ projects Joe Burrow to total 3.2 rush attempts in this week's contest, on average: the least of all QBs.
  • The Cincinnati Bengals have gone no-huddle on a mere 2.3% of their play-calls outside the two-minute warning since the start of last season (least in the NFL). This deadens the pace, leading to less volume and stat accumulation.
